You’d have to do:
df['new_col'] = [my_list] * len(df)
Example:
In [13]:
df = pd.DataFrame(np.random.randn(5,3), columns=list('abc'))
df
Out[13]:
a b c
0 -0.010414 1.859791 0.184692
1 -0.818050 -0.287306 -1.390080
2 -0.054434 0.106212 1.542137
3 -0.226433 0.390355 0.437592
4 -0.204653 -2.388690 0.106218
In [17]:
df['b'] = [[234]] * len(df)
df
Out[17]:
a b c
0 -0.010414 [234] 0.184692
1 -0.818050 [234] -1.390080
2 -0.054434 [234] 1.542137
3 -0.226433 [234] 0.437592
4 -0.204653 [234] 0.106218
Note that dfs are optimised for scalar values, storing non scalar values defeats the point in my opinion as filtering, looking up, getting and setting become problematic to the point that it becomes a pain
